Some Lube Safer For Anal Play

Finally some basic safety testing of lubricants. The International Rectal Microbicide Advocates released a new study findings yesterday at the 2010 International Microbicides Conference and gave some preliminary data to prove what sex educators have been saying for a long time: Silicone lubricants appear to be safer for anal play than most of the high profile, corner pharmacy, water based … [Read more...]

Indiana University study finds no consensus in definitions of 'had sex'

New IU study finds no consensus in definitions of 'had sex' March 4, 2010 BLOOMINGTON, Ind. -- When people say they "had sex," what transpired is anyone's guess. A new study from the Kinsey Institute at Indiana University found that no uniform consensus existed when a representative sample of 18- to 96-year-olds was asked what the term meant to them. Supreme Court Rules 'Sexually Dangerous' Can Be Held Longer Than Sentences

WASHINGTON, May 17, 2010 A 7-to-2 majority of the Supreme Court ruled today that Congress has the authority to pass a law allowing federal prisoners who have been deemed "sexually dangerous" to be held beyond the date of their original sentence. Sex In History: Female Ejaculation

SEXUAL MEDICINE HISTORY The History of Femle Ejaculation ABSTRACT Introduction. The existence of female ejaculation and the female prostate is controversial; however, most scientists are not aware that historians of medicine and psychology described the phenomenon of female ejaculation approximately 2,000 years ago.
